The British Embassy Amman has a vacancy for a Skilled Technician (HVAC/AC/BME/Solar), job grade Administrative Assistant (AA), on a fixed term contract for two (2) years.

The Skilled Technician plays a key role in delivering Estates services, providing day-to-day management of the Technical Works Group (TWG) and will work with the Technical Works Officer (TWO) to establish the TWG as a centre of excellence serving a diverse staff base. The jobholder will manage day-to-day maintenance of estate-related assets to statutory requirements and oversee planned improvements.

The jobholder will assist and support the TWO to deliver Estates services, with a particular focus on the large and expanding office and residential estate, to customers under the One HM Government (HMG) Service Level Agreement. The role is responsible for operational delivery of maintenance services, including keeping maintenance records, organising work rotas for the skilled trades team, and assessing and improving customer satisfaction, acting on feedback on service delivery. The jobholder will also deputise for the TWO when they are on leave.

This is a busy supervisor and quality assurance role that calls for an experienced, well-organised self-starter with drive, initiative, and good technical skills. The role requires someone who can deliver customer focussed day-to-day operational requirements, confident and competent in decision-making, and able to access and influence the right support from their manager and the team.

The jobholder will work to the Embassy’s health, safety, and welfare standards for the benefit of all staff at the Embassy in a ‘zero harm’ culture. You will help reduce the Embassy’s carbon footprint through greater use of renewable energy, reduction in waste and the increase of sustainable practices. This role has been established following a major restructure to the Corporate Services and the candidate should be able to manage continued change with a positive attitude. 

 

Duties and responsibilities:

– The Estate comprises an office building and a compound which includes leisure facilities (swimming pool, gym, tennis/ basketball court, football pitch, children’s play area). A major part of the estate are the leased properties for UK Based staff (around Amman) and a representational Residence for the Ambassador near 4th Circle. The Embassy and associated compound require ongoing and significant maintenance after major investment in infrastructure over the last five years.

  • Assist with maintenance of the estate so that it meets relevant UK Health and Safety standards. Enabling staff to operate from, and live on, a fit for purpose platform. Agree daily work schedules with TWG team, organise materials needed, and ensure tools for the job are fit for purpose and well maintained by the trades team.
  • Ensure TWG have daily tasking and ‘work packages’ organised, covering planned and ad hoc maintenance requests, enhancement of the facilities and remedial or urgent works as identified by the Technical Works Officer.
  • Help team to problem solve more technically difficult tasks, providing expert knowledge and guidance. Inspect work as it is done or completed, checking it meets UK safety standards and specifications. Make or direct corrective action where this is not the case.
  • Ability to work on and maintain the chillers and split air conditioning systems and on the HVAC system, including AHUs and FCUs, and identifying and rectifying issues with chillers, AHUs, FCUs.
  • Ability and experienced to work on the building maintenance system (BMS), identifying problems on the BMS system, and coordinating with Honeywell for periodic maintenance and ordering the necessary parts.
  • Knowledge and ability to work on the boiler system, boiler pumps, solar system for the residential apartments, Embassy facilities, and HMA Residence.
  • Working with the TWO and Technical Works Supervisor (UK staff), deliver planned and preventative maintenance to set deadlines covering the entire estate and triage and prioritise ad hoc or urgent requests. Recording as appropriate what was done and the outcomes.
  • Lead TWG teams to work on delivery of projects which enhance or improve the office and recreational facilities to time and budget set.
  • Supervise external contractors providing maintenance or works to Estate assets, ensuring technical competence, adherence to health and safety risk assessments, and safe working practices. Inspect work as it is done or completed, checking it meets UK safety standards and specifications. Reporting to TWO if this is not the case.
  • Contribute to the Greening Committee with technical advice on what is possible and ideas following the Energy Audit. Learn how to maintain the new Photovoltaic System ensuring that maximum output from solar energy is achieved, the asset is maintained to specification and guidelines provided and that the supplier and fitter ‘Gazania’ are held to account for warranty items or maintenance standards where this falls to them commercially.

The Embassy aims to offer an attractive working environment and remuneration package for this role, including a non-negotiable gross salary of JOD 986 per month based on 40 hours per week.

Salary will be paid in gross, and you are expected to comply with your tax obligations through completion of a tax return to the local authorities. If exceptionally you are not liable to pay Jordanian tax, you will receive a net salary, which is minus the deduction of an equivalent level of local tax. Further information on this will be provided at interview if necessary.

This role is for a full-time employment on a fixed term contract basis for two (2) years. The successful candidate will be subject to a 90-day probationary period (as appropriate). The appointment is subject to satisfactory local and UK security clearances. The selected candidate must have a right to live and work in Jordan.

Normal working hours for this role are from 08:00-16:00 from Sundays to Thursdays, with half an hour for breaks. The jobholder should be flexible in their approach to hours worked as these will also be dictated by operational needs and may involve working out of hours (evenings/ weekends).

The package includes a good level of health insurance and a friendly, English-speaking work environment. We offer opportunities to develop professional skills through our Learning & Development offer. Leave entitlement is 25 days (on pro rata basis) plus 14 public holidays.

The Embassy follows a 70-20-10 model of learning. Your Line Manager will help you develop a personalised L&D plan and will share opportunities, resources, and guidance to ensure you have any necessary learning for the role with ability to achieve full potential.

You are expected to have a proactive approach to your own learning, and you will be expected to be able to quickly achieve relevant technical skills for the job and be able to prove at least 15 hours of continuing professional development per year to maintain those skills. You will also undergo crisis training and be ready to take on a logistics role in the event of a crisis, taking part in desk-based crisis exercises and standing ready to support if a real crisis occurs.
